Trump’s Criticism of CBS’s 60 Minutes Interview with Marjorie Taylor Greene

Former President Donald Trump has publicly condemned CBS for its recent 60 Minutes interview featuring Congresswoman Marjorie Taylor Greene. Trump accused the network of conducting a biased and unfair interview that misrepresented Greene’s views and political stance. The former president’s comments have sparked a renewed debate about media impartiality and the portrayal of controversial political figures in mainstream news outlets.

The interview, which aired last week, focused on Greene’s outspoken positions and her role within the Republican Party. CBS aimed to provide viewers with an in-depth look at her political ideology and recent activities. However, Trump’s response suggests he believes the network’s approach was more adversarial than objective, potentially influencing public perception negatively.

Trump’s reaction highlights ongoing tensions between conservative politicians and major media organizations. He argued that CBS’s coverage was part of a broader pattern of media bias against Republicans, particularly those aligned with his political agenda. This criticism aligns with Trump’s long-standing narrative that mainstream media outlets are often hostile toward conservative voices.
